'Adi b. Hatim reported that the Messenger of Allah (ﷺ) made a mention of Fire. He turned his face aside and diverted his attention and then said:
Guard (yourselves) against Fire. He turned his face and diverted his attention till we thought as if he were (actually seeing it and then said: Protect yourselves against Fire even if it is with half a date, and he who does not find it, (he should do so) with pleasant words. Abu Kuraib did not mention the word: (as if).
حَدَّثَنَا أَبُو بَكْرِ بْنُ أَبِي شَيْبَةَ، وَأَبُو كُرَيْبٍ قَالاَ حَدَّثَنَا أَبُو مُعَاوِيَةَ، عَنِ الأَعْمَشِ، عَنْ عَمْرِو بْنِ مُرَّةَ، عَنْ خَيْثَمَةَ، عَنْ عَدِيِّ بْنِ حَاتِمٍ، قَالَ ذَكَرَ رَسُولُ اللَّهِ صلى الله عليه وسلم النَّارَ فَأَعْرَضَ وَأَشَاحَ ثُمَّ قَالَ " اتَّقُوا النَّارَ " . ثُمَّ أَعْرَضَ وَأَشَاحَ حَتَّى ظَنَنَّا أَنَّهُ كَأَنَّمَا يَنْظُرُ إِلَيْهَا ثُمَّ قَالَ " اتَّقُوا النَّارَ وَلَوْ بِشِقِّ تَمْرَةٍ فَمَنْ لَمْ يَجِدْ فَبِكَلِمَةٍ طَيِّبَةٍ " . وَلَمْ يَذْكُرْ أَبُو كُرَيْبٍ كَأَنَّمَا وَقَالَ حَدَّثَنَا أَبُو مُعَاوِيَةَ حَدَّثَنَا الأَعْمَشُ .
